KNIFE-WIELDING robbers threatened staff during a terrifying raid at Poundland in Oldbury and fled with cash.

Three men armed with knives escaped with cash in the "distressing" robbery at Poundland on Oldbury Green Retail Park.

The men struck at the store just after 7pm on Friday, November 20.

Police said they forced staff into an upstairs room and a safe was then opened.

Cash was taken but no-one was hurt.

A spokeswoman for West Midlands Police said: "We are investigating an armed robbery at the Poundland store in the Oldbury Green Retail Park just after 7pm on Friday.

"Three men armed with knives entered the store and forced staff into an upstairs area.

"A safe was then opened and the men made off with a quantity of cash.

"Fortunately, there were no injuries caused to any staff members or members of the public.
